The Rise of Cryptocurrency and Its Community
Cryptocurrency wasn’t just a wild idea thrown into the financial ring; it was a passionate movement driven by a community of believers. Imagine a group of tech-savvy rebels saying, “Hey, let’s build a financial system that doesn’t rely on old-school banks!” And voilà, crypto was born. According to Deloitte’s 2020 Global Blockchain Survey, over half of the respondents believe digital assets are crucial, with a startling 89% envisioning their importance across industries within three years. Decentralization: The Heart of Crypto
At the core of cryptocurrencies like Bitcoin is decentralization. Picture this: you can send money to your buddy in the next state without involving a bank – no fees, no waiting, no drama. This masterpiece of technology brings transparency and inclusivity, supported by blockchain. It’s like walking into a room packed with free hot chocolate and snacks! Anyone can access financial services, credit, and—might we add—lower costs. Elixir of financial independence, much?
